Permits, setbacks & approvals

The Prosper permit manual.

Prosper requires permits with engineering for attached and detached covered structures, wind and footing design included. Expect ARC review in nearly every neighborhood; we run the city permit and prepare your ARC packet together so nothing stalls.

Needs a permit
All roofed structures plus gas and electrical work; engineering for wind and footing design expected on covers
No size exemption
Prosper requires a permit for every accessory structure regardless of size, no small-build exception. We run that paperwork the same on our smallest covers as our biggest
Submittal package
Site plan, construction drawings, engineer-sealed structural sheets
Process
Submit to the town's Building Division, plan review, permit, then footing, framing, and final inspections
HOA layer
Windsong Ranch, Star Trail, and Whitley Place ARCs review materials and rooflines before work; timelines run 2 to 4 weeks and can parallel the town review
Setbacks
Large Prosper lots still carry firm setback and easement lines, especially on corner lots; ARCs add their own offsets. We confirm from the plat before design
Who handles it
True Star runs your town permit entirely, submission through final inspection. For HOA/ARC, we prepare your complete packet in parallel so the waits overlap instead of stacking. Included on all structures

Ground truth

What Prosper is built on.

Dominant soils

Blackland Prairie core: Houston Black and Heiden clays across most Prosper lots

Expansion behavior

Vertisol territory, plasticity index commonly 40 to 60, very high shrink-swell rating, several inches of seasonal movement possible

What it means for your build

Footing depth is a design input here, not a formality. Covers get drilled piers below the active zone; hardscape gets the full engineered base
